    So FoodieLand acquired 626 Night Market in October 2025 and this was my first time visiting since…read morethe new corporate ownership. [Parking]: $15 per vehicle for on-site parking just to enter the OC Fair & Event Center. [Admission]: Our party purchased the same-day tickets and paid a $16 per person entry fee. [What to expect]: The market was approximately half food vendors and half arts / crafts / gift vendors. There were solid craft and gift vendors, but not too many art vendors. The food was extremely overpriced ... a simple appetizer = at least $15+ & a filling meal = at least $25. The only real positive? There was a mahjong area that offered free lessons. The performance stage was alright. [Food]: Our party ended up getting only 6 pieces of soup dumplings (aka XLB) from Dumpling Dream for $14 and a cup of gelatea from Boutcha for $7.20 (one of the most affordable and best item to get at the market). [Conclusion]: If I ever come back to 626 Night Market, I would probably stick with the Arcadia location as parking is free and the admission fee is slightly cheaper. I am still having a hard time digesting the fact that getting into the market cost $30+ before even buying any food if I come here alone and I would also need to spend another $25+ just to feel like I had eaten a legit meal. I am good with this one-and-done visit.
